I passed by NGK and turned left, heading east. In this area, there are many yakiniku restaurants scattered around. I aimed for a restaurant that had caught my attention before. Before the pandemic, the same restaurant in Hozoji Yokocho was bustling with inbound tourists. I had heard rumors that it was very popular. At that time, I thought it must be expensive, so I ignored it. The other day, I noticed the existence of the Namba branch. When I looked at the lunch menu, it was within my budget.
- Harami Set Meal: 1,408 yen
- Same (1.5 times): 1,738 yen
- Same (2 times): 2,068 yen
- Black Wagyu Yakiniku Set Meal: 1,848 yen
- Special Matsusaka Beef Set Meal: 2,750 yen
Of course, I chose the cheapest option. I was guided to a private room for four people, a chic space. The atmosphere was sophisticated, just like the exterior of the restaurant. The floor, walls, and ceiling were designed to create a calm and adult space. Perfect for dates, business entertainment, affairs, or collusion.
First, the sauce, side dish (kimchi), and beef fat were served. I ignited the gas burner and waited for a while. Oh, soup, rice, meat, and vegetables all arrived at once. The main dish was placed on a high-quality ceramic plate. The meat portion was about 80g to 90g, well, considering it's Matsusaka beef, one should not expect too much. I prepared the grill with beef fat and started a solo yakiniku competition. Delicious! Of course, it was tasty, being a prestigious brand of beef. I tried eating it with a rare center and my usual way of grilling, and my favorite "well-done" style. The latter was definitely more delicious. Rice and soup were refillable, but I didn't need it as the meat was gone. Honestly, the portion was not enough. However, the price for 1.5 times or more was challenging for lunch. A dilemma arose. In conclusion, for a lunch yakiniku, both taste and portion are important. There is no need to stick to brand beef. Yakiniku parties should be held at night with close friends or family.
